意想不到的'其他'(T

这个问题在这里已经有了答案:

  • PHP解析/语法错误; 以及如何解决它们? 13个答案

  • 代码的最后一部分应该如下所示:

    $mysqli="SELECT * FROM $tbl_name2 WHERE Emp_ID='$AdminI' and Emp_Firstname='$AdminU' and Emp_Lastname ='$AdminP'";
    
    $result1=mysql_query($mysqli);
    $count1= mysql_num_rows($result1);
    $_SESSION1["login_val1"] = $count1;
    if($count==1)
        {
        echo "login successful " . $_SESSION["login_val"];
        header("location: 1home.php");
        exit;
        }
    
        else
        {
            header("location: 1portal.php");
            exit;
        }    
    
    
        ?>
    

    else语句应该总是紧跟在if语句后面。 两者之间不应有任何代码。

    另外我注意到你仍然在使用mysql ,现在已经解除了这个问题。 改用mysqli或PDO。

    链接地址: http://www.djcxy.com/p/69233.html

    上一篇: unexpected 'else' (T

    下一篇: VARIABLE, but it's not unexpected